Architectural Styles and Community Character
The prevalent architectural style in Almond Park is the ranch-style home, characterized by its single-story layout and attached garage. These homes often feature large windows, spacious yards, and mature trees. Beyond the architecture, Almond Park boasts a strong sense of community. Neighbors connect through local events, community gardens, and active neighborhood associations. This tight-knit atmosphere contributes significantly to the area’s appeal.
Location and Accessibility
One of Almond Park’s key advantages is its strategic location within Atlanta. It offers convenient access to major highways, downtown Atlanta, and Hartsfield-Jackson Atlanta International Airport. This accessibility makes it an attractive option for commuters and frequent travelers. Public transportation options, including MARTA bus routes, further enhance connectivity within the city.

Property Types and Values
Almond Park primarily consists of single-family homes, with a majority featuring the classic ranch-style design. Property values vary depending on size, condition, and location within the neighborhood. Compared to other areas in Atlanta, Almond Park offers a relatively affordable option for those seeking a detached home with a yard. This affordability, combined with its convenient location, makes it an attractive investment.
